Transaction 6316c725822c4f3f6e2c7d1cd8f6feb5065fc4ecca49c27895b1ebfd0837ee30
1 Input
2 Outputs
- 6316c725822c4f3f6e2c7d1cd8f6feb5065fc4ecca49c27895b1ebfd0837ee30:0
- 6316c725822c4f3f6e2c7d1cd8f6feb5065fc4ecca49c27895b1ebfd0837ee30:1
value 2599563
address 3CcyZPkMekQk2kxbEb9ceW1hVeZCSL4zfH
value 117658090
address 19FeJK79ZMz5hwiHjQcCEsaHSFe5NuRkS5